Mangalore Refinery and Petrochemicals Ltd (MRPL) has said there is no shortage of diesel or petrol supplies from the refinery.
In a press release here on Tuesday, the company said that there was news circulating in media in Karnataka about diesel shortage and retail outlets drying out due to emergency shutdown at MRPL.
It said there is no water scarcity at the refinery as of now, and absolutely no dearth of fuel supply to oil marketing companies to pick up.
It said that partial shutdown was planned in the first week of April. It has not affected the fuel supply, it said.
